I have three NEX cameras (5, 5N, 7) and the Canon EOS adapter doesn't control or even display aperture for any Canon lens when attached to any of my NEXes. It did, briefly, work once or twice, then ceased to function beyond what a dumb adapter would do (attach lens with no aperture control whatsoever). I have tried the adapter with 85 1.8, 200 f2.8. TSE 24 I, TSE 17, 24-70, and other canon lenses. It did work, briefly on my local store's NEX 3C, but nowhere else consistently. And my local store, a Canon high end shop, was gracious to verify that the adapter wouldn't work for them, either (even though I bought it online). This is an early, non-firmware-updated adapter. While I understand that the updating increases stability, does it turn a non-working adapter into a working one? All I see for aperture is F-- in the viewfinder. Firmware version is 00.
Should I go through the bother of sending the adapter in for updating or is it simply DOA, requiring repair or replacement>
And where in the US can I get the adapter updated, assuming that it is a firmware updating problem? In all the commentary I've read on firmware updating, no one has reported an inoperable adapter. |

You have the original version 00 firmware in your adapter and must return it to Metabones to be updated. There were a number of problems identified by early users and the new firmware resolves them, including the symptoms you've reported. I received my updated adapter last week, and all problems I had identified among my EF-mount lenses appear to have been corrected. There are no local sources or self-applied procedures available to apply the new firmware update. I was also refunded postage for the cost of returning the adapter.
